Properties of Nylon PA66:
Nylon PA66 is a polymer made from hexamethylenediamine and adipic acid This combination gives it exceptional strength, stiffness, and heat resistance It has a high melting point of around 260 degrees Celsius, making it suitable for high-temperature applications Nylon PA66 also has excellent abrasion resistance, chemical resistance, and dimensional stability.
One of the key properties of Nylon PA66 is its high tensile strength, which makes it ideal for applications that require strong, durable materials It also has a low coefficient of friction, which means it can withstand wear and tear over time Additionally, Nylon PA66 is known for its good electrical insulating properties, making it suitable for use in electrical components.
Uses of Nylon PA66:
Due to its excellent properties, Nylon PA66 is widely used in various industries, including automotive, electrical, electronics, and consumer goods In the automotive industry, Nylon PA66 is used to manufacture engine covers, fuel tanks, and air intake manifolds due to its heat resistance and durability In the electrical and electronics industry, it is used to make connectors, cable ties, and insulating components.
Nylon PA66 is also commonly used in the manufacturing of consumer goods such as sporting goods, appliances, and furniture nylon pa66. Its strength and stiffness make it ideal for applications that require structural integrity and impact resistance Additionally, Nylon PA66 is used in the production of industrial parts, such as gears, bearings, and bushings, due to its wear resistance and dimensional stability.
Benefits of Nylon PA66:
There are several benefits to using Nylon PA66 in various applications Its high tensile strength and stiffness make it a reliable and durable material for structural components Its heat resistance allows it to withstand high temperatures without deforming or losing its mechanical properties Additionally, Nylon PA66 is lightweight, which makes it a suitable choice for applications where weight is a concern.
Another key benefit of Nylon PA66 is its chemical resistance, which allows it to withstand exposure to oils, solvents, and other chemicals without degrading This makes it a versatile material for applications where contact with chemicals is common Nylon PA66 is also easy to process and can be injection molded into complex shapes, making it a cost-effective option for manufacturing.
